1. IP命令简单介绍
IP命令是Linux系统中常用的网络工具之一,用于配置和管理网络接口及路由表。在Linux系统中,使用IP命令可以实现对网络连接进行管理、配置以及调试,同时也可以用于查询系统的网络接口状态。
下面我们将介绍Linux下删除IP命令的使用示范,帮助读者更好地理解和应用IP命令。
2. 删除网络接口
删除网络接口是IP命令中的一项常见操作。通过删除网络接口,可以实现对网络连接的断开和删除,以便重新配置或调整网络设置。删除网络接口的具体操作如下:
2.1 查看当前网络接口
在开始删除网络接口之前,我们首先需要查看当前系统中的网络接口信息,以确定要删除的网络接口的名称。可以使用以下命令查看当前网络接口:
ip a
执行上述命令后,将显示系统中所有当前的网络接口信息,包括接口名称、IP地址、MAC地址等。根据需要删除的接口名称,记录其名称以备使用。
2.2 删除网络接口
接下来,我们可以使用IP命令来删除指定的网络接口。要删除网络接口,可以使用以下命令:
ip link delete interface_name
其中,interface_name是要删除的网络接口的名称,根据前面查看的结果填写。
需要注意的是,删除网络接口可能会导致网络连接中断,建议谨慎操作。
3. 删除路由表
除了删除网络接口之外,IP命令还可以用于删除路由表。路由表用于存储和管理网络数据包的转发规则,删除路由表可以实现对网络路由的修改和调整。以下是删除路由表的步骤:
3.1 查看当前路由表
在删除路由表之前,我们需要查看当前系统中的路由表信息,以确定要删除的路由信息。可以使用以下命令查看当前路由表:
ip route show
执行上述命令后,将显示系统中所有当前的路由表信息,包括目的网络、网关、接口等。根据需要删除的路由信息,记录相关参数备用。
3.2 删除路由表
接下来,我们可以使用IP命令来删除指定的路由表。要删除路由表,可以使用以下命令:
ip route delete destination_network/gateway dev interface_name
其中,destination_network是要删除的路由目的网络,gateway是路由网关,interface_name是路由接口。
需要注意的是,删除路由表可能会影响网络数据包的转发,删除之前应确保相关操作正确和安全。
4. 总结
本文介绍了在Linux下使用IP命令删除网络接口和路由表的步骤和方法。通过删除网络接口和路由表,可以实现对网络连接和路由配置的修改和调整。在操作过程中,请谨慎使用IP命令,并确保相关操作正确和安全。
希望本文对读者在Linux系统中删除IP命令的使用示范有所帮助。